Understanding the Impact of Hard Water on Apartment Living

Hard water is water that contains high levels of minerals, such as calcium and magnesium. When this water is used in apartments, it can lead to various issues. One of the most noticeable impacts of hard water is the formation of stains on fixtures and appliances. These stains can be challenging to remove and can make your apartment look unappealing.

Additionally, hard water can cause mineral buildup in pipes and plumbing fixtures, leading to reduced water flow and potential damage to the plumbing system. Furthermore, hard water can make it difficult to lather soap, leaving a residue on your skin and hair.

To combat these problems, it is essential to implement effective hard water solutions in your apartment.

Effective Ways to Prevent Hard Water Stains on Fixtures and Appliances

Hard water stains can be unsightly and challenging to remove. However, there are several ways to prevent and minimize these stains: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Regularly clean your fixtures and appliances using mild cleaning agents to prevent the buildup of mineral stains.
  2. Vinegar Solution: Use a vinegar solution to remove existing hard water stains. Mix equal parts of vinegar and water, apply the solution to the stained area, and scrub gently.
  3. Water Softening Showerhead: Install a water softening showerhead to reduce mineral deposits on your bathroom fixtures.
  4. Water Filters: Use water filters or filtration systems to remove minerals from the water, reducing the likelihood of stains.

Choosing the Right Water Softener for Your Apartment: Factors to Consider

A water softener can be an effective long-term solution for hard water problems in apartments. When choosing a water softener, consider the following factors:

  • Apartment Size: Determine the appropriate size of the water softener based on the number of people living in the apartment and the water usage.
  • Regeneration Cycle: Opt for a water softener with a regeneration cycle that suits your needs and water usage patterns.
  • Salt-Based vs. Salt-Free: Decide whether you prefer a salt-based or salt-free water softener, considering factors such as maintenance, environmental impact, and effectiveness.
  • Cost: Consider the initial cost, installation expenses, and ongoing maintenance costs of the water softener.

Discovering Natural Remedies to Combat Hard Water Issues in Apartments

If you prefer natural remedies or want to supplement your existing hard water solutions, consider the following options:

  • Lemon Juice: Use lemon juice to remove hard water stains from fixtures by applying it directly or mixing with baking soda.
  • Baking Soda: Create a paste using baking soda and water to scrub away stubborn hard water stains.
  • Vinegar: Vinegar can be used to remove mineral buildup on faucets, showerheads, and other fixtures. Soak a cloth in vinegar and wrap it around the affected area for a few hours.
  • Citric Acid: Citric acid can be an effective natural water softener. Add it to your laundry or dishwasher to prevent mineral buildup on clothes and dishes.

Maintenance Tips to Extend the Lifespan of Your Water Softening System

To ensure the effectiveness and longevity of your water softening system, follow these maintenance tips:

  1. Regular Salt Refills: If you have a salt-based water softener, regularly refill the salt to maintain optimal performance.
  2. Clean the Brine Tank: Clean the brine tank of your water softener periodically to remove any residue or buildup.
  3. Check for Salt Bridges: Salt bridges can form in the brine tank, preventing the proper regeneration of the system. Break up any salt bridges that may have formed.
  4. Inspect and Clean the Resin Tank: Check the resin tank for any signs of resin buildup and clean it if necessary.

Exploring the Benefits of Installing a Whole-House Water Softener in Apartments

Installing a whole-house water softener can provide numerous benefits for apartment living:

  • Improved Water Quality: A whole-house water softener removes minerals, resulting in softer and better-tasting water.
  • Reduced Maintenance: With a whole-house water softener, you won’t need to clean fixtures and appliances as frequently, saving you time and effort.
  • Extended Lifespan of Appliances: By reducing mineral buildup, a water softener helps extend the lifespan of your appliances, such as washing machines, dishwashers, and water heaters.
  • Healthier Skin and Hair: Softer water is gentler on the skin and hair, preventing dryness and irritation caused by hard water.

Frequently Asked Questions about Hard Water Solutions for Apartments

Q: How can I determine if I have hard water in my apartment?

A: You can use a water testing kit or contact your local water utility to determine the hardness level of your apartment’s water.

Q: Can hard water damage my appliances?

A: Yes, hard water can cause mineral buildup in appliances, reducing their efficiency and lifespan.

Q: Are water softeners expensive to maintain?

A: The maintenance costs of water softeners vary depending on the type and model. However, regular maintenance is necessary to ensure optimal performance.
